Output 68ebc43f333ed47f4888fa2b2a086198e329140e4e7b9eefc95650559d42d70d:67

value
2646197
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7271081b4903bdd4d5fa6172c68bb58a5f20a14d OP_EQUAL
address
3C88MzPZSH8vSTwJme53mq6CVWdkXJ5n8s
transaction
68ebc43f333ed47f4888fa2b2a086198e329140e4e7b9eefc95650559d42d70d